Premier Matteo Renzi's cabinet
on Wednesday agreed to extend the contracts of temporary staff
working for provincial governments throughout the country, Civil
Service Minister Marianna Madia said.
Provincial workers in many cities have been staging
protests over fears that spending cuts combined with plans to
scrap the provincial layer of government would lead to thousands
of job losses.
"Cabinet extends contracts of precarious workers of the
provinces," Madia wrote on Twitter. "No one loses their job and
better service is given to citizens".
